Our verdict is Uncertain significance. The variant received 0 ACMG points: 2P and 2B. PM2BP4_Moderate
The NM_001010848.4(NRG3):c.356G>C(p.Ser119Thr)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000658 in 151,942 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. 14/22 in silico tools predict a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★).

The c.356G>C (p.S119T) alteration is located in exon 1 (coding exon 1) of the NRG3 gene. This alteration results from a G to C substitution at nucleotide position 356, causing the serine (S) at amino acid position 119 to be replaced by a threonine (T). Based on insufficient or conflicting evidence, the clinical significance of this alteration remains unclear. -
